How much do virtual faculty j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average yearly pay for virtual faculty in the United States is $61,407.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$36,000.00 and $95,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Virtual Faculty vs Online Instructor?

AspectVirtual FacultyOnline Instructor
CredentialsTypically requires advanced degrees (Master's or Doctorate) in the subject areaUsually requires at least a Bachelor's degree; advanced degrees preferred
Work EnvironmentAcademic institutions, often with administrative responsibilitiesOnline platforms, teaching students remotely
Employer & Industry UsageColleges, universities, and higher education institutionsOnline education providers, colleges, universities
Job FocusTeaching, curriculum development, academic research, student mentorshipDelivering course content, grading, student engagement

Virtual Faculty and Online Instructors both teach remotely, but Virtual Faculty often hold academic roles with additional responsibilities like research and curriculum development, typically requiring higher credentials. Online Instructors focus primarily on delivering courses and student interaction. Both roles are integral to online education but differ in scope and expectations.
